WESTLAKE
Close to downtown in west Austin, Westlake is known for nationally acclaimed
schools, hilltop views of the city, pricey
real estate (most home prices here start
around $400,000), and high school sports
championships. Like most everything
else in Austin, Westlake has more than
one name and is known as “Eanes” for
Eanes Independent School District or “the
Westbank” for being on the west bank of
Lake Austin.
Westlake has MoPac as its eastern edge
and extends west to Highway 71, with the
Colorado River as a southern boundary,
and Barton Creek to the north. Choose
the Davenport Ranch area and be close to
Austin Country Club with its perfectly
manicured golf course, tennis courts and
marina and fine dining as well as having
easy access to Loop 360 to go North or
South. Shopping and dining, exercise
facilities, and coffee shops are within
walking distance of many of the homes.
Large homes co-mingle with condos for
those wanting smaller spaces.
Rob Roy sits to the west of Loop 360.
This gated community boasts one-acre
lots with room for houses to sprawl.
Perched high above Lake Austin, this
neighborhood offers residents panoramic
views of the lake and sunset views of the
Hill Country.
